Dhubri Travel Guide: Things to Do, How to Reach, Best Time to Visit
Dhubri is a quiet river town in western Assam, located on the banks of the Brahmaputra river. It holds significant historical and religious importance for Sikhs, Hindus, and Muslims. The town serves as a crucial river port and a gateway to Bangladesh.

Where to Eat in Goalpara: Local Cuisine Guide
Must-Try Dishes in Goalpara
Don't leave Goalpara without tasting these local specialties:
- Masor Tenga - A tangy fish curry, a staple of Assamese cuisine. Try it at Hotel Brahmaputra Restaurant, rupees 250-350.
- Aloo Pitika - Simple mashed potato dish, often seasoned with mustard oil, onion, and chili. Available at local dhabas, rupees 50-80.
- Khar - An alkaline dish, often made with raw papaya, pulses, or fish. Unique Assamese flavor. Find it at local Assamese eateries, rupees 150-250.
- Pitha - Traditional Assamese rice cakes, sweet or savory. Seasonal, often found at street stalls during festivals, rupees 20-50 per piece.
- Payokh - A sweet rice pudding, similar to kheer. Served at most Assamese restaurants, rupees 100-150.
- Doi Chira - A breakfast dish of flattened rice (chira) with curd (doi) and jaggery. Available at local tea stalls and homes, rupees 60-100.

Best Time to Visit Goalpara: Season & Weather Travel Guide
Plan your trip according to the season for the best experience in Goalpara:
Best Time
Temperature: 18-28 degrees C
Weather: Pleasant, dry, and sunny days with cool evenings. Ideal for sightseeing and outdoor activities.
Why Visit: Comfortable weather for exploring, best for birdwatching at Urpad Beel, and local festivals.
Shoulder Season
Temperature: 25-35 degrees C
Weather: Warm to hot and humid, with occasional pre-monsoon showers. Can be uncomfortable for daytime exploration.
Why Visit: Experience Rongali Bihu in April, fewer crowds if you tolerate heat.
Avoid Season
Temperature: 28-35 degrees C
Weather: Hot, very humid, and heavy monsoon rains. Flooding can occur, disrupting travel and sightseeing.
